Output 995d40c23e30b6ac6b1df5b7454194a265eb42d723b0680128150ac4fc546955:0

value
46840634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5350cbda0c326a4cbb687cbce7f831a0f4f52575 OP_EQUAL
address
MFVh7BEFMBkXKtci4icwqUgUaYvgDAWnxX
transaction
995d40c23e30b6ac6b1df5b7454194a265eb42d723b0680128150ac4fc546955
spent
true